A quick workflow to narrow apps
Workflow I actually use
- Define intent: relationship, casual, or "open to see." If I can't label it, I pause downloads.
- Local fit check: search profiles around Waterfront Park at rush hour versus late night; compare vibe.
- Feature audit: daily likes, prompts, audio, and verification. Screenshots, quick notes.
- Safety & logistics: block radius overlap with commute; enable photo verification and report tools.
- Trial window: 7 days each, no overlapping trials (data stays cleaner).
Real moment: matched midweek near NuLu, used an app's "Tonight" toggle, and met at Quills for a 30-minute coffee; simple, daylight, and it worked - though chemistry was just okay.

Profile signals that play well in KY
- Photos: one clear headshot, one candid at Cherokee Park or Waterfront, and one activity (Cliffs, pickleball, or a bourbon tour - not all three).
- Prompts: reference NuLu galleries or the Slugger Museum; skip travel-only flexes.
- Openers that land: "Is Nord's or Hi-Five your donut pick?" beats "hey."
- Pacing: if responses stall after two exchanges, suggest a short coffee at daylight spots like Sunergos; otherwise, disengage politely.
- Safety: share venue, not home; verify profiles; meet where parking is easy.
Measure results and iterate
Track outcomes weekly so selection improves with experience.
- Metrics: match rate, first-message reply rate, date conversion, and second-date rate.
- Adjust: swap one app at a time; tweak radius by 2 - 3 miles; rewrite one prompt.
- Timing: Highlands early evenings perform better than late nights (for me).
